IME the only thing a 60 minute boil would get you is a higher OG and maybe some kettle camelization. Everything that needs to happen during a boil (hot break, sanitation and cold break) will theoretically happen with any length of boil. And don't let anyone scare you about DMS, as long as steam can escape during the entire boil and cooling is acieved relatively fast, boil length shouldn't cause a problem, even with 100% pilsner malt.
